This post is full-time, 35 hours per week and is fixed-term until 6 July 2027. Internal secondments will be considered.
The University of Westminster is a forward-thinking University with a mission to help students from different backgrounds to fulfil their potential. Employability is one of the four objectives of our Being Westminster: 2022 -2029 Strategy. In support of this strategic aim, our Careers and Enterprise Team, part of the Business Engagement and Graduate Futures Directorate, is seeking a Careers Consultant to work with recent Graduates on Early Careers Support.
A key responsibility of the job will be to design, develop and deliver a programme of activities for each graduating cohort, with extended support for 3 years after graduation, in conjunction with the Senior Manager, Employability and Careers Services and colleagues in the Alumni and External Engagement team.
The post holder will deliver careers education, information and guidance to students and graduates (UG and PG) through individual consultations, interactive group sessions, lectures, online ICT provision and outreach activities at University sites and/or online.
The successful candidate should have a degree, or equivalent practical experience in any discipline. A relevant postgraduate qualification or equivalent practical experience is also essential. Experience of working in a careers department in Higher Education is desirable.
